Job description

Working hours for this team are 9am-5pm. You must be comfortable to complete 4 weeks of training in-office whilst you are learning. Once you have been set up for success, your in-office connection expectation will be 20%

About the Role

An exciting opportunity to join the Network Search team in Sydney. Your work will drive investigations, generate insights, and help identify potential victims of coordinated scam activity. You’ll also play a key role in optimising search parameters, automating processes, and enhancing team efficiency to strengthen our fraud prevention efforts.

Your Responsibilities

  • Design and operationalise network search capabilities in line with regulatory requirements.
  • Identify scam typologies and behavioural patterns.
  • Assess consumer impact and prioritise investigations based on risk and our investigative processes.
  • Provide support to the Intel, Industry & Disruption (IID) team and the wider GFMS team as required.
  • Escalate priority incidents in a timely and professional manner.
  • Build effective working relationships within other teams in GS & BU staff.
  • Contribute to innovative ideas for improvements.

Skills and Experience

  • Strong attention to detail and the ability to translate risks and opportunities into actionable insights.
  • Practical experience with statistical and social network analysis to uncover complex fraud and scam patterns.
  • Excellent communication, and interpersonal skills.
  • Understanding of fraud and scam detection or prevention.
  • Ability to plan, prioritise, and manage multiple tasks in a fast-paced operational environment.
  • Strong team player with a collaborative and proactive mindset.
